Does Placeshifter work with 1080i files in V9
If I remember correctly under V7 or earlier Placeshifter didn't work so well, or even at all, for 1080i files even when you are on your own LAN.
Has that changed at all in V9? There is the option of using the full client in many instances but I always found the plugin architecture somewhat confusing for clients as I was never sure when I had to install a plugin on the client as well as the server. When it comes to plugins that pertain to the UI do they always have to be installed on the client even if they are already installed on the server?

Pretty much any plugin that you want to work on the client, that is either UI, or UI Mod, needs to be installed on the client.
